What are the contents of the insurance certificate?
The COI verifies the existence of an insurance policy and summarizes the key aspects and conditions of the policy. For example, a standard COI lists the policyholder's name, the policy's effective date, the type of coverage, policy limits, and other important details of the policy.

Can I issue my own certificate of insurance?
Insureds don't have the authority to issue their own certificates. However, getting a certificate from your insurance agent is easy.

What should be on a coi?
The following basic information should always be located on your COI: Policyholder's Name. Policy Effective Date. Type of Coverage. Policy Limits. Name of the Insurance Provider. Additional insured (the names of other parties protected during the project)

What does a certificate of insurance include?
It's like an auto insurance ID card, with one key difference: It summarizes your business insurance coverage, and contains important basics like policy expiration date, individuals covered, and dollar amount of coverage. Some COIs also include the type of policy, such as professional or general liability.

What does a certificate of coverage include?
A certificate of coverage (CoC) is a contract that lists an individual's health insurance coverage with their payor. The CoC details the health benefits the beneficiary and their dependents have under their plan.
